
Mastodon: The Prehistoric Giant That Roamed America
During the age of great mammals, mastodons were among the most impressive species to roam the Americas. Throughout the Pleistocene, these giant herbivores thrived in icy and forested landscapes, adapting to diverse ecosystems before going extinct around 10,000 years ago.
